Senior Technology Partner Executive, UKG Inc., a UKG Company, Lowell, Massachusetts (Remote)
The Senior Technology Partner Executive will serve as a member of the Global Alliances OEM Team, responsible for leading and coordinating technical sales activities, relationships with partners and customers and numerous and concurrent new product launches. This role requires a strategic thinker with strong project management skills and the ability to work across multiple teams and regions. This is a project/program manager position with no direct reports.
Key Responsibilities:
- Cross-Functional Collaboration: Work closely with product, technology, sales, marketing, and legal teams to launch new technology partnerships. Ensure that partnership and integration strategies align with business initiatives throughout the organization.
- Sales Coordination: Coordinate joint sales activities and drive new business opportunities with key partners. Develop and execute sales strategies to maximize revenue and market penetration.
- Go-to-Market Strategy: Set and drive global product go-to-market strategy for UKG. Develop comprehensive plans to introduce new products and services to the market, ensuring alignment with overall business goals.
- Relationship Management: Maintain direct and active relationships with existing partners and customers. Proactively resolve business, technical, and sales channel issues, serving as an internal advocate for partners and customers.
- Partnership Development: Define partnership requirements, produce qualitative and quantitative analysis of program performance, aggregate feedback, and explore new strategic opportunities. Identify and evaluate potential strategic partners and alliances.
- Industry Insight: Stay up to date on global industry news and Workforce Management/Human Capital Management trends to drive strategy. Provide insights and recommendations based on industry developments.
- Program Management: Oversee and direct software customization projects. Ensure projects are completed on time, within scope, and within budget. Utilize project management tools and methodologies to track progress and report on project status.
- Continuous Improvement: Drive continuous improvement activities and monitor the execution of agreed improvement action plans. Identify areas for process enhancement and implement solutions to improve efficiency and effectiveness.
Requirements:
Position requires 4 years of experience as a Sales Engineer for enterprise-level software products. Must also have 4 years of experience (which can have been gained concurrently with the primary experience requirement above) working with the following:
- Developing product presentations for new customers and potential partners;
- Overseeing and directing software customization projects;
- Directing and overseeing strategic partnerships and alliances and working with Salesforce;
- Program management of projects involving cloud computing platforms (AWS, Azure or Google Cloud) and data analytics using Tableau or Power BI including working with standard tools and methodologies (Jira or MS Project) and conducting qualitative and quantitative analysis of performance; and
- Launching products/partnerships in global markets.
The role requires 5-10% domestic & international travel by air within the Americas to meet with partners and customers.
This is a telecommuting position working from home. May reside anywhere in the United States.
Salary of $138,299 - $152,129 offered.
